Tositteilla
Tositteilla is a Finnish term that translates to "with receipts" or "with supporting documents." It is primarily used in accounting and financial contexts to refer to the practice of retaining and presenting documentation that substantiates financial transactions. This documentation can include invoices, bills, payment confirmations, bank statements, and any other relevant paperwork that proves a transaction occurred and its details.
